Is Graves Disease Associated With Sore Thyroid Gland?

Is it usual to have a sore thyroid gland with Graves disease? I have been on Carbimazole since June. Started on 30mg per day now on 5mg daily. My last last TSH, T3 & T4 a month ago were within normal levels. I don't seem to have any symptoms of hyperthyroidism presently, but fatigue more easily than when I was well. Besides sore external throat area and tight chest am well. I am a 46yr old normally healthy female

Endocrinologist 's  Response
Usually the Thyroid gland will not be painful or sore with Grave's disease. Usually it is painless. Where as viral thyroiditis is painful and often there is soreness around neck.

However, I have seen at least 10 patients with Grave's thyroiditis with sore neck.

Carbimazole also can lead to sore throat ( not sore neck, but sore throat) . If that happens, you have to check your CBC immedietly to look for drop in white cell count
